Is Guiness vegetarian?

Yes, Guinness is 100% vegan – animal products have not been used either as ingredients or filtering agents since 2018. Prior to this, a pint of the dark stuff wasn’t considered vegan; this was because it used isinglass, a substance taken from fish bladders, to make it clearer.

Is Guinness full of iron?

The truth is that Guinness contains around 0.3mg of iron per pint, which isn’t significant enough to be of any health benefit, whether you’ve just donated blood or not. Men need 8.7mg per day, while women need 14.8mg.

Why is Foster’s not vegetarian?

Unfortunately, Foster’s lager in the UK is not suitable for vegans or vegetarians. However, the Foster’s that’s produced in Australia and the USA is suitable for vegans and vegetarians as it’s made by a different brewer, using a different process that doesn’t require the use of isinglass.

Why is whiskey not vegan?

If you want the short answer, then yes: whiskey is vegan. Whisky is made from water, yeast and a cereal grain. Single Malt scotch whiskey is made from malted barley. Grain whisky or bourbon can be made from other whole grains like corn, rye, wheat.
